In the Senate, things have not progressed as quickly however I am optimist
that this will change in the coming months.

S. 815- Access Technology Affordability Act of 2019
Presently, this bill has 14 Co-sponsors. That number according to
Congress.gov has not changed since May 2019.

S. 260- Transformation to Competitive Employment Act
Presently, this bill has 7 Co-sponsors. That number according to
Congress.gov has not changed since June 2019
